Circular road flat safe turn
root(urg)
Circular road banked safe turn(without friction)
root(rgtantheta)
circular road banked max speed(with friction)
v = root(rg(u+tantheta/1-utantheta)
v at bottom most point of vertical circle to complete it
root(5gl)
Condition of leaving the vertical circle
root(2gl) < v < root(5gl)
Condition of oscillation in vertical circle
v < root(2gl)
Tension in ring while rotating
2T sintheta = dm(w^2 r)
For not toppling vmax = ?
root(arg/h)
